The electric vehicle BYD Denza Z9 GT will make its debut in the latest James Bond film, marking the first time a Chinese car is featured in this iconic series. This decision aligns with BYD's strategy to enhance its presence in global markets.

Italian authorities have announced the seizure of assets, artworks, and financial holdings valued at approximately <strong>€20 million</strong>, allegedly purchased with stolen funds belonging to original James Bond star <strong>Ursula Andress</strong>. This operation is part of extensive investigations into financial fraud.
Welsh singer <strong>Shirley Bassey</strong>, aged 89, has announced that she will be unable to respond to fan messages following hand surgery. She expressed her gratitude for the messages received throughout her over 70-year career.
